One of Four Seasons' iconic locations is the Four Seasons Resort Rancho Encantado in Santa Fe, New Mexico, which serves as a serene high-desert refuge amidst the rugged beauty of the Sangre de Cristo foothills. This intimate 65-room resort spans 57 rolling acres just 10 minutes from downtown Santa Fe's cultural shops and art galleries. Rancho Encantado offers a unique blend of natural beauty, luxurious comfort, and authentic local traditions, making it a romantic and rejuvenating destination for guests. Visitors begin their days exploring the nearby ridges and arroyos, learning about the resort's dude-ranch heritage, and enjoy relaxation by the pool with access to an indulgent Spa. The resort also features Terra, an upscale dining venue serving regional cuisine under a sweeping desert sky.
This seasonal full-time Pool Bartender position at Four Seasons Resort Rancho Encantado offers an exciting opportunity for passionate hospitality professionals seeking to elevate their careers in a luxury environment. The role centers on delivering warm, engaging, and expertly crafted beverage service that aligns meticulously with Four Seasons' high standards of excellence. Successful candidates are genuine and compassionate individuals who possess a natural ability to connect authentically with guests and colleagues alike. They demonstrate integrity and accountability in their actions and confidently make decisions that contribute to superior luxury service experiences.
Bartenders at Rancho Encantado are collaborative team players who actively support their colleagues to achieve shared success and foster a positive and inclusive work culture. The role demands a commitment to learning and expanding knowledge of the resort's comprehensive beverage program, which includes wines, cocktails, beers, and specialty spirits. Bartenders must follow precise cocktail recipes, anticipate guest needs, and respond thoughtfully to ensure full guest satisfaction. Additionally, the position involves supporting side work, greeting guests, managing seating preferences, and maintaining a clean and welcoming poolside environment.
The seasonal employment period runs approximately from the start of the season (date of hire) through October, with a flexible schedule that includes evenings, weekends, and holidays. Candidates should have a minimum of one year experience in food and beverage service, preferably in a luxury hospitality setting, and hold current New Mexico Alcohol Serve and Food Handler certifications. Physical stamina is required to stand and move around the pool area for the entire shift.
Four Seasons offers competitive pay starting at $11.67 hourly plus tips, along with a range of comprehensive benefits including global growth opportunities, employee discounts on food, beverage and spa services, complimentary meals and parking, as well as training and development programs and a 401(k) retirement plan.
